Output 426566bb7a02383182551c2e3fbad9912580a03e18b5938b5543b00dbbf993e0:0

value
95705228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36f49b17656acb764fcfd77848d16b9c24dfed6f OP_EQUAL
address
MCujkJLdSCUXvhTWgGreUuLmpAjNB3qLEB
transaction
426566bb7a02383182551c2e3fbad9912580a03e18b5938b5543b00dbbf993e0
spent
true